題 名 | 花蓮港池振盪現象的探討=A Study of Harbour Resonance in Hwa-Lien Harbour |

中文摘要 | 為瞭解花蓮港港池的水面振盪現象,進行分析實測得到的颱風風浪數據,以探討其發生的機制。利用港內港外同時監測獲得的颱風波浪資料進行頻譜分析,分析五個颱風全部歷時的資料,發現發生港內振盪的機制相當類似。從實測數據的分析,無法很明確的指出港內振盪週期,但從分析的過程與結果來判斷,港內發生振盪的物理機制大致上與線性的波浪理論計算結果吻合。對應著振盪頻率,港內振盪是由港外波浪低頻域能量所引起。但港外風浪愈大,港內振盪不一定愈大,必須視港外波浪低頻成份波之波向而定,而港外之低頻成份波的波向也不一定與風浪的主方向相同。 |
英文摘要 | In this paper, we use the field data of five typhoon wind waves occurred near Haw-Lien harbour to study the mechanism of harbour resonance. Through investigating the wave spectrum, we found that all of the typhoon wind waves have the similar resonance mechanism. The resonance frequency can not be found out clearly, but the resonance mechanism of field data almost in agreement with the linear wave theory. The harbour resonance was induced by the energy of corresponding low frequency component of wind waves. The direction of low frequency component is an important factor to decide whether the resonance occur or not. The wave directions of low frequency components are not always same as the dominant waves. That is the reason why sometimes resonance does not occur in harbour in spite of having strong wind waves outside. |
